#f61dd0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f61dd0 is composed of 96.5% red, 11.4%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 15.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 310.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 53.9%. #f61dd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3aff with #ed00a1.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f61dd0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f61dd0 has RGB values of R:246, G:29,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.15,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16129488.

Shades and Tints of #f61dd0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feedfb is the lightest one.
